To remove files no longer on the system:

  1. Scan the library (or server)
  2. Empty trash for individual libraries or for entire server
    Individual Library: Settings → Libraries, three dots to right of library name
    Entire server: See pic below
  3. Clean bundles
    Settings → Troubleshooting or see pic below

It looks like you have…

What We Do In the Shadows/What We Do In the Shadows (2019) Season 1/ What We Do In the Shadows s01e01.[optional info].mkv

The season folder should only say “Season 1, or Season 01”

You need to follow Plex naming & organization requirements.

  • Make sure you add the correct folder to the library
  • Use a season folder

Plex Dance the entire show after any renaming/reorganizing

/TV Shows to watch <-- folder added to TV Show library
../What We Do In The Shadows (2019)  <-- show_name (intro_year)
..../Season 01 <-- "Season" in English
....../What We Do In The Shadows (2019) - S01E01 Pilot (....).mkv
